Lie #5: Trump’s false claim that he sent 100s of employees to help clean up and recovery efforts after 9/11.
Two days after 9/11, Trump falsely told NBC News, “I have hundreds of men inside working right now, and we’re bringing down another 125 in a little while.” He cited at least two different figures that same day…. None of the figures he gave were consistent, and all of them were false.
Richard Alles, a New York City Fire Department battalion chief on Sept. 11, 2001, told PolitiFact in 2019 he had no knowledge of Trump or his employees being at the site. “I was there for several months — I have no knowledge of his being down there,” Alles said. As for the 100-man crew, “there would be a record of it. Everybody worked under direct supervision of the police and fire department and the joint commander for emergency services.” Multiple media organizations have tried to confirm Trump’s claims over the years, but there’s no evidence to support his conflicting claims. If Trump had proof, he’d surely have produced it by now. He hasn’t, because there is none.

Lie #6: Trump’s false claim that he contributed to 9/11 charities.
Another way Trump has lied about helping out in the aftermath of 9/11 is with false claims of charitable giving…. Most prominently, he pledged a $10,000 donation to Howard Stern in late September, 2001, and was thanked on air on Oct 10, 2001 by co-host Robin Quivers, saying, “He gave us $10,000, that was beautiful,” and Stern replied, “Yes he did, to our fund.”
But during the 2016 campaign… the NY Daily News focused attention on this claim, resulting in an October announcement by the city comptroller that there was no record of Trump giving to either of the two main 9/11 charities at least through the middle of 2002, when the need was most. His audit found 110,000 givers, but Trump was not one of them.
